| Greetings Division 2 Auxiliarists,
The kids are back in school, the days are getting shorter, the leaves are falling and that can only mean one thing… USCG Auxiliary Elections are right around the corner! Opportunities abound for inspired Auxiliarists to step up to elected leadership positions at all four flotillas and the division levels. To make this a successful venture with the necessary outcome, WE NEED YOU… the member to not only consider an elected or appointed leadership role yourself by taking an active role in the election process by voting for the best candidates. After the votes have been tallied, the bridges elect will build their staff and plot their course for our areas of responsibility for the coming year. At the various levels of leadership, the bridges will be reviewing their rolls and considering the strength of various members, including you. If approached for additional responsibility please carefully consider the need we have for great people, like you to fill these positions. Those who can, do. Be a part of this statement if your skills, time and energy allow. Once you step into this new role, you are not alone and on your own. Look to the previous keepers of the gate. You should always receive a physical material handoff regarding the status of where the job is currently, what has been done and in the eyes of the previous officer, what still needs to be done. The Chain of Leadership and concept of parallel staffing can also greatly assist you in your new job. Wonderful nuggets of wisdom can be gleaned by communicating both up and down the chain for your particular office. Please don’t hesitate to contact me, Noel Paterson our Division Vice Commander or those more directly in you leadership track with questions about where opportunities and needs may lie. Over the next couple of months begin to carefully consider how you can best serve. Don’t wait for others, be a mover and shaker! Yours in Service, John E.
